1.虚函数,体现了多态
2.抽象类
抽象类就是不能实例化的类。
在C++中是抽象基类(ABC),抽象基类至少含有一个纯虚函数;
在C#中是抽象类和接口,抽象类包含抽象方法。派生类只能继承一个抽象类,但可以同时继承多个接口。
3.具体类
可以实例化的类
4.多重继承与虚基类
本文探讨了面向对象编程中的核心概念:抽象类与多态。通过解释虚函数的作用及如何实现多态,进一步介绍了抽象类的特点及其在不同编程语言中的实现方式。
1.虚函数,体现了多态
2.抽象类
抽象类就是不能实例化的类。
在C++中是抽象基类(ABC),抽象基类至少含有一个纯虚函数;
在C#中是抽象类和接口,抽象类包含抽象方法。派生类只能继承一个抽象类,但可以同时继承多个接口。
3.具体类
可以实例化的类
4.多重继承与虚基类
6615

被折叠的 条评论
为什么被折叠?